Handling Missed Overtime in CM, CA

If your employee face problems with not received overtime wages in Costa Mesa, California, it's crucial to be aware of your entitlements under CA law. CA's labor laws requires that non-exempt staff receive overtime pay at a rate of fifty percent more than their standard per-hour rate for shifts worked beyond a 40-hour period. You is advisable to initially documenting all time worked and seeking to address the issue directly with your employer. If this proves unsuccessful, consulting an skilled employment attorney is highly advisable. An expert can assess your situation and advise you on the most appropriate options available.
